    BSOD when playing GTA 5, B02 (atikmpag.sys)


    Hello, im getting BSOD when playing games such as GTA5 and BO2, my pc will also randomly freeze for a couple of seconds when not playing games.

    This pc is a store bought build. I have had these problems since I got it.
    I have updated the graphic driver but to no help.

    Hello and welcome morsam mate there is a driver problem with your graphicscard - first up I would try reseating it and then uninstalling the Catalyst CCand just install the device driver for your card. Go here and auto detectbecause I cannot make any sense of it http://support.amd.com/en-us/download/
    I see you are running AVG too and to be honest am not a great fan and would never have it myself but it might be worth disabling it for the time being
